What we can learn from the piano tutorial videos

It is important to say that there isn’t just one way to play the piano. There are different approaches to playing, depending on the styles of music and on the pupil’s direction and interest in learning.

The two main approaches to piano playing are:

  1. Classical piano
  2. Contemporary piano

Let’s try to clarify the significant difference between the two.

piano tutorial

CLASSICAL VS CONTEMPORARY

The substantial difference between these two different piano courses lies in the approach to playing more than in the style of music played.
Attending the Classical Piano course implies learning pieces of music in different styles from a sheet music indicating note by note, sign by sign, everything the performer should play. In this case the music is performed exactly as written.
Choosing the Contemporary Piano option implies a different approach to reading, as within this “genre” the sheet musics are usually much less detailed, often simply indicating the chords to accompany a melody and therefore leaving much space to the pupil’s tastes and creativity.

Depending on the musical style preferred and on one’s abilities and ambitions, it is possible to choose between the two options, or even to take them both to get a more complete approach to learn piano.

People often think that in the case of contemporary piano a good piano technique is not as essential as in the case of classical piano, but this is completely wrong.
Piano technique is here equally important as in the Classical Piano course.

Chords knowledge is fundamental to know how to play piano. It’s not enough to simply know what notes make the chords, though. It is necessary to get to know how to play them effectively on the piano. But being familiar with chords is not the only important achievement in our piano online lessons course: a good awareness of basic theory and of all harmony are indispensable requirements to be able to accompany yourself as well as to learn to improvise on the piano.

Have you ever seen how Elton John accompanies his own singing on the piano?

To be able to do the same it is necessary to learn to create the right accompaniment for the voice. It is also necessary to find the right coordination between voice and piano and how to use the keyboard in order to highlight the voice.
The combination of all these actions can lead to amazing achievements. Doing so, anyone can be able to sing and play his/her favourite tunes on the piano at a professional level.
